Biography

Debra L. Sudan is a Professor and Division Chief of Abdominal Transplant in the Department of Surgery at Duke University. Her clinical interests focus on abdominal organ transplants, specifically kidney, liver, pancreas, and intestine transplantation. She is particularly invested in improving intestine graft preservation, long-term graft function, and patient survival rates. Dr. Sudan is also dedicated to monitoring patients to enhance the ability to determine the etiology of graft dysfunction, addressing complex issues such as infection and rejection while examining immunosuppressive regimens that maintain excellent graft function. Through numerous research studies and trials, she aims to advance knowledge in these areas to contribute to improved patient outcomes. Dr. Sudan holds a Medical Degree from Wright State University, which she obtained in 1994.
